2. Features

When choosing a website host, it is important to consider the features that are included in the plan. Different web hosts offer different features, so it is important to compare the features of different plans before making a decision.

Some of the most important features to consider include:

  • Storage space: The amount of storage space that is included in a plan will determine how much content you can store on your website. If you plan on having a lot of content on your website, you will need to choose a plan with a lot of storage space.
  • Bandwidth: The amount of bandwidth that is included in a plan will determine how much traffic your website can handle. If you expect your website to receive a lot of traffic, you will need to choose a plan with a lot of bandwidth.
  • Free SSL certificates: SSL certificates are used to encrypt the data that is sent between your website and your visitors’ browsers. This helps to protect your visitors’ data from being intercepted by hackers. Many web hosts offer free SSL certificates, so it is important to choose a host that offers this feature.
  • Website builders: Website builders are tools that make it easy to create and manage a website. Many web hosts offer website builders, so it is important to choose a host that offers this feature if you are not comfortable creating a website from scratch.

By considering the features that are included in a web hosting plan, you can choose the right plan for your website.

4. Customer support

Customer support is an essential component of any web hosting service. When you choose a web host, you want to be sure that you can get help if you have any problems with your website. This is especially important if you are new to website hosting and need help with things like setting up your website or troubleshooting problems.

There are a few things to look for when evaluating the customer support of a web hosting provider. First, check to see if they offer 24/7 support. This is important because you never know when you might have a problem with your website. Second, see what kind of support channels they offer. Some web hosts only offer support via email, while others offer phone and live chat support. Choose a web host that offers the type of support that you are most comfortable with.

Finally, read reviews of the web host’s customer support. This will give you a good idea of what other customers have experienced. If you see a lot of negative reviews, it is best to avoid that web host.

Question 2: What is the difference between shared hosting and dedicated hosting?

Answer: Shared hosting involves sharing server resources with other websites, while dedicated hosting gives you exclusive use of a server. Dedicated hosting offers more control and flexibility, but it is usually more expensive than shared hosting.

Question 3: How much does web hosting cost?

Answer: The cost of web hosting varies depending on the provider, the type of hosting, and the resources you need. Shared hosting plans typically start from a few dollars per month, while dedicated hosting plans can cost hundreds of dollars per month.

Question 4: What is uptime and why is it important?

Answer: Uptime refers to the percentage of time that a website is available and accessible to visitors. High uptime is crucial because it ensures that your website is always available for your visitors and customers.
